Why Study in The Canada?

Many students choose to study in a country that has seen a threefold increase in its international student population in the last ten years. This is largely due to the presence of globally renowned universities that provide high-quality education, practical programs that emphasize hands-on learning, and comparatively affordable tuition fees compared to other English-speaking countries. Experience a high quality of life in the highly ranked cities of Vancouver and Toronto while also advancing your career in one of the economically prosperous and stable regions known for abundant resources.

Documents Required to Study in the Canada for International Students

The Canadian Government provides an opportunity to Bangladeshi students to study in the country but as a prerequisite, you’ll have to obtain a Study Permit and a Temporary Resident Visa (TRV). What is a study permit? This is not a visa, it’s a permit or a document issued by the Citizen and Immigration (CIC) which allows you to Study in Canada. If you hold a study permit, you must remain enrolled and make reasonable and timely progress towards completing your course. Your study permit is always accompanied along by a visitor visa or Electronic Travel Authorization (ETA). Please note that a study permit is a document that allows you to study in Canada while a visitor visa or ETA allows you to enter Canada. Your counsellor will help you access the latest information and connect you with authorized migration experts.Documents required for your study permit To apply for your study permit, you will need:

  • An acceptance letter from your education institution
  • A valid passport or travel document
  • Proof that you can support yourself or any family members who might accompany you while you’re in Canada
  • Letter of acceptance: From a Designated Learning Institution (DLI)
  • Check the minimum funds that need to be reflected in your bank account as an international student

Statement of Purpose for Canada

The Statement of Purpose (SOP) is a crucial document for students who want to study abroad. It is typically 1000–1200 words long and serves as an essay that showcases your identity and outlines the value you will bring to the university. It is important to follow a specific format and stick to the word limit to create an impressive SOP. To apply for a Canada study visa, you'll need to provide the following documents:

  • Passport: A valid passport that covers the length of your intended stay in Canada
  • Statement of Purpose (SOP): A written statement that explains your academic background, career goals, and reasons for choosing Canada
  • Passport-sized photographs: Two photographs that meet the required criteria if you're applying by mail, or a digital copy if you're applying online
  • Letter of acceptance: From a Designated Learning Institution (DLI)
  • Proof of financial support: Also known as proof of funds, this document shows that you have enough money to cover your first year of tuition and live in Canada
